The SCAVMA Points System
Revised Jan. 2005

The purpose of SCAVMA is to acquaint students with the functions of the AVMA, to encourage friendship between the various classes and faculty, to broaden the students’ perspective of the veterinary profession and other fields of interest, and to stimulate the development of professional attitudes.

To encourage participation in our SCAVMA chapter and other activities in accordance with the mission of SCAVMA, the membership established the “Points System.” Yearly point requirements vary according to class and fulfillment of the required point total by the end of the academic year is required to remain a member in good standing.

First, second, third, and fourth-year students are required to accumulate five, four, three, and one points, respectively. SCAVMA members must submit point requests to the membership chair in writing (forms available on website).

One SCAVMA point (unless otherwise noted) may be earned in the following ways:

Seeking an active role in the activities or interests of our SCAVMA chapter, SAVMA, or the AVMA

  • Payment of annual dues (only if paid in a four-year lump sum, one point allocated for each year in the professional program)
  • Serving as a member of the SCAVMA executive board (2 points)
  • Organizing a fundraiser for SCAVMA (2 points)
  • Attending the full length of a SCAVMA chapter meeting
  • Selling SCAVMA merchandise (2 hours)


Seeking leadership opportunities and demonstrating the virtues of an organized effort

  • Serving as a class officer for a one-year term
  • Serving on the executive board of any student organization recognized by SCAVMA in its annual directory for a one-year term

Promoting veterinary medicine as a career in an attempt to enlighten the public

  • Participation in Vet-a-Visit (4 hr min)
  • Participation in an educational outreach program such People, Pets, & Vets or Vets, Education, Zoos, and You

Promoting the spirit of friendly relations among students and faculty of the CVM, as well as the larger veterinary community.

  • Serving on the planning committee for a school-wide social function such as Vet Rap or Vet Olympics
  • Cleaning all three microwaves provided by SCAVMA in the cafeteria

Participating in or providing opportunities for other members to gain professional knowledge

  • Attending a major national or regional conference such as the SAVMA Symposium, Annual AVMA Conference, North American Veterinary Conference, Midwest Veterinary Conference, Annual AAEP Conference, etc (not MVC)
  • Serving on the planning committee for an educational conference at MSU such as the Small Animal Emergency & Critical Care Conference
  • Submitting an article for Intervet (SAVMA), Inside CVM (MSU CVM), or News & Views (MVMA)

Point opportunities are not limited to the specific events listed above. To receive points for an activity not listed above, members must petition the membership chair in writing. The membership chair and/or SCAVMA executive board may require documentation of participation in certain activities. Approval or refusal of point opportunities will be made by the SCAVMA executive board. The SCAVMA executive board reserves the right to refuse any point submissions not made in writing or not in accordance with the mission of our chapter.

Any activity during which a member receives financial compensation (exceeding related expenses such as travel, registration, etc) or class credit will not be eligible for points.
